Preliminary Study On The Regulation And Mechanism Of Glucocorticoid On Children’s Ocular Myasthenia Gravis Immune Function

Objective: 1.To detect the positive rate and level of antibodies(AchR antibody,MuSK antibody,Titin antibody,LRP4 antibody)in peripheral blood of children with Ocular myasthenia gravis(OMG);2.To detect the levels of peripheral blood T lymphocytes(Th1,Th2,Th17)and related cytokines(IL-2,IL-4,IL-6,IL-10,TNF-α and IFN-γ)before and after the treatment of Pyridostigmine Bromide(PB),Glucocorticoid(GC)with PB.3.To investigate the positive rate and level of antibody in peripheral blood of children with OMG,and the effect of GC and PB on the expression of helper T lymphocytes and related cytokines in children with OMG and its clinical significance.Methods: A total of 90 children with a diagnosis of ocular myasthenia gravis and a myasthenia gravis-related antibody were enrolled in the neurology department of the Children’s Hospital of Chongqing Medical University from January 2018 to March 2019.Among them,25 patients were newly diagnosed.Peripheral blood-related antibodies were detected by radioimmunoassay.Flow cytometry was used to detect the expression levels of T lymphocytes and related cytokines in 25 newly diagnosed OMG children.To understand and explore the effects of GC and PB on immune function and regulation mechanism in children with OMG.Results:1.The positive rate of AchR antibody in peripheral blood of children with OMG was 60%,and the remaining antibodies were negative.2.There was no significant difference in the levels of T lymphocytes and related cytokines before and after treatment with pyridostigmine bromide(P>0.05).3.Th1(t=2.568),IL-6(t=2.203),TNF-α(t=2.854),and IFN-γ(t=2.205)decreased after treatment with pyridostigmine bromide combined with glucocorticoids therapy.Th2(t=-2.165)was higher than before treatment(P<0.05),and the difference was statistically significant.4.Pyridostigmine bromide combined with glucocorticoids therapy group,Th1(t=2.099),IL-6(t=2.225),IL-10(t=2.319),IFN-γ(t=2.514),the level was lower than that of the treatment group with pyridostigmine bromide(P<0.05),and the difference was statistically significant.Conclusion:1.In 90 patients with OMG,54 cases(60%)of AntiAchR-Ab were positive in the peripheral blood,with a mean of 1.69±0.55nmol/L;4 cases(4.44%)were suspicious,the remaining antibodies w ere negative,and there was no correlation with gender.Compared with adult OMG,Anti-AchR-Ab has a higher positive rate,but its expression level is significantly reduced,and adult OMG can have Anti-MuSk Ab,while children with OMG are negative.2.PB showed no significant ef fect on the expression of T lymphocytes and related cytokines in periph eral blood of children with OMG.3.GC has a down-regulation effect o n Th1,IL-6,IL-10 and IFN-γ in peripheral blood of children with OM G,indicating that GC does have certain influence and regulation on the immune function of children with OMG.It is said to be positive and v ery beneficial to improve and restore the clinical symptoms of children with MG and prevent the conversion to GMG.4.However,due to the small sample size,this study can not predict whether the Th2 cells can regulate the occurrence and development of OMG in children in the positive or negative direction.Later,the sample size can be expanded to f urther analyze the pathogenesis of Th2 cells in MG and the role of GC and its mechanism of regulation in the course of MG.
